As part of setting up the Guild Newsletter as a blog, I have also set up a YouTube channel for the Guild. As well as being somewhere to upload the videos that are used in the newsletter, hopefully it will become an online presence for the Guild, and reach a different audience of people interested in bellringing in Leicestershire.

At the moment there are not a lot of videos on the channel, but with your help we can create a library of videos for people to view, showcasing ringing and the ringing community in Leicestershire. As ringing for the jubilee, and for the passing of the Queen, shows, it is so easy these days to make a video, and I am hoping that you will all be able to help to grow the channel.
I have started a project to kick start the channel – I am aiming to get a recording of the bells at all of the ringable towers in Leicestershire. I decided to only record the audio, as I know not everyone would like to appear on videos on YouTube! I then take a picture of the outside of the church, to add to the finished video.

As you might have worked out, this is rather a big job for just one person to do, with 181 ringable towers in the Guild! – which is where you come in.
As you are ringing at your own tower, or are out and about at guild events or district practices, please think about adding to our library of recordings. All you need is a smart phone: download a voice recording app and you’re all set. Don’t forget to snap a picture of the church on your way in (or out), preferably landscape way round. You can then send the recording and picture to me and I can put it all together to create the finished video.
And if all the ringers are happy to appear online, there’s nothing stopping you from recording a video of the ringing too.
The beauty of YouTube is that these videos don’t have to be the definitive video – it is a snapshot of the ringing and the bells at that time. If bells are recast, or augmented, we can make another video. Or even if we get a better recording at a later date!
I can also provide a QR code, which would link to the video on YouTube. If a tower would like to add it to a poster on the church noticeboard then visitors to the church will be able to use the link to hear what the bells sound like, even if they visit when there is no ringing happening.
